Type Method

criticalSoundNamed:withAudioVolume:

Creates a custom sound object for critical alerts with the specified volume.

Declaration

+ (instancetype)criticalSoundNamed:(UNNotificationSoundName)name withAudioVolume:(float)volume;

Parameters

name

The name of the sound file to play. This file must be located in the current executable’s main bundle or in the Library/Sounds directory of the current app container directory. If files exist at both locations, the system uses the file from the Library/Sounds directory. This parameter must not be nil.

volume

The volume must be a value between 0.0 and 1.0.

Return Value

A sound object representing a custom critical alert sound at the specified volume.

Discussion

Critical alerts ignore the mute switch and Do Not Disturb. They require a special entitlement issued by Apple.

See Also

Getting Critical Sounds

defaultCriticalSound

The default sound used for critical alerts.

+ defaultCriticalSoundWithAudioVolume:

Creates a sound object that plays the default critical alert sound at the specified volume.

+ criticalSoundNamed:

Creates a custom sound object for critical alerts.

Beta Software

This documentation contains preliminary information about an API or technology in development. This information is subject to change, and software implemented according to this documentation should be tested with final operating system software.

Learn more about using Apple's beta software